2016; Extraordinary Yet Challenging Year for BPM Industry
Business Process Management has turned out to be an awesome accomplishment for some organizations around the world, particularly in the eastern world, there has been a gradual shift from the conventional outsourcing trends. BPM trends are evolving to change the dynamics of business processes, becoming vital for businesses that offer several services and are dependent on vendors to support their business goals.
The year 2016 is expected to witness changes in the outsourcing trends when it comes to customer expectation, service providers, data security, cloud adaptation, and many more.

3. Security takes the center stage
Security has been an essential perspective, and also one of the patterns impacting the outsourcing methodology in 2016. This will reflect in the new and enhanced approaches to battle security hacks of classified and sensitive information. One of the setbacks in the client’s response to cloud innovations is information security. Migration to cloud has been obstructed by the worries identified with information security and protection fears. Numerous organizations that are careful about embracing the cloud advances have taken up the hold on and watch approach.
Cloud administration suppliers have perceived this obstruction and are working towards enhancing the security and dependability issues. It is accepted that the consideration on change of information security will build the pattern of organizations selecting cloud over customary equipment based frameworks.
